#!/bin/bash
# Check for correct number of arguments
if [ "$#" -ne 4 ]; then
echo "Usage: $0 TTL_PUB TTL_PRIV TTL_FRONTPAGE TTL_FEED"
exit 1
fi
# Assigning input parameters to variables
TTL_PUB=$1
TTL_PRIV=$2
TTL_FRONTPAGE=$3
TTL_FEED=$4
# CD into WordPress directory
cd /var/www/webroot/ROOT
# Run wp-cli
wp litespeed-option set cache-ttl_pub "$TTL_PUB"
wp litespeed-option set cache-ttl_priv "$TTL_PRIV"
wp litespeed-option set cache-ttl_frontpage "$TTL_FRONTPAGE"
wp litespeed-option set cache-ttl_feed "$TTL_FEED"
echo "Cache settings updated successfully."

#!/bin/bash
# Disable Relay in PHP configuration
RELAY_INI_FILE=$(php-config --ini-dir)/60-relay.ini
if [ -f "$RELAY_INI_FILE" ]; then
# Ensure only uncommented 'extension = relay.so' lines are commented out
# Handle optional spaces around '='
sed -i '/^extension\s*=\s*relay.so/ s/^/;/' $RELAY_INI_FILE
echo "Relay disabled in PHP configuration."
else
echo "Relay configuration file not found."
exit 1
fi
# Restart LiteSpeed server
sudo service lsws restart
echo "LiteSpeed server restarted."

#!/bin/bash
# Directory where your WordPress is installed
WP_DIR="/var/www/webroot/ROOT"
# Path to the Unix socket file for Redis
REDIS_SOCKET="/var/run/redis/redis.sock"
echo "Flushing caches..."
# Change to the WordPress directory
cd "$WP_DIR"
# Flush Object Cache Pro Cache via WP CLI
echo "Flushing Object Cache Pro cache..."
wp redis flush --path="$WP_DIR"
# Flush Relay Cache via Redis
# Since Relay uses Redis, flushing Redis should also clear the Relay cache
echo "Flushing Relay and Redis cache..."
redis-cli -s "$REDIS_SOCKET" FLUSHALL
echo "All caches have been flushed successfully."

#!/bin/bash
# Deactivate and uninstall Object Cache Pro from WordPress
cd /var/www/webroot/ROOT
wp plugin deactivate object-cache-pro
wp plugin uninstall object-cache-pro
# Optionally, if you want to re-enable LiteSpeed Cache settings
# wp litespeed-option set object 1 # Enables LiteSpeed Cache if it was disabled previously
# Path to the PHP extension directory and ini file for Relay
RELAY_INI_DIR=$(php-config --ini-dir)
RELAY_EXT_DIR=$(php-config --extension-dir)
RELAY_INI_FILE="$RELAY_INI_DIR/60-relay.ini"
RELAY_SO_FILE="$RELAY_EXT_DIR/relay.so"
# Remove the Relay configuration file and extension
sudo rm -f "$RELAY_INI_FILE"
sudo rm -f "$RELAY_SO_FILE"
# Restart the web server to apply changes
sudo service lsws restart
# Confirmation message
echo "Relay/Object Cache Pro and related configurations have been uninstalled."
